• How to Get Unstuck: 5 Questions That Help You Start Again
    Jan 20 2026

    Summary

    Feeling stalled in life often feels like a heavy fog, but it is a signal for reflection rather than a sign of personal failure. This episode explores five gentle questions to help you identify friction points and reclaim your momentum without the pressure of forced positivity or burnout.

    Key Insights

    • Identify Hidden Avoidance: We often lose mental energy to unfinished tasks that run in the background like open apps on a phone; naming these specific stressors allows us to shrink their power and reclaim focus.
    • Shrink the Scale of Entry: Big goals can trigger a threat response in the brain, so getting unstuck requires lowering the barrier to entry until a task feels small enough to be safe and manageable.
    • Define a Daily Win: To combat the feeling of constant incompleteness, choose one specific, achievable victory each day—whether it is a tangible task or an internal choice—to build self-trust.
    • Apply the 50 Percent Rule: Instead of attempting an immediate total life overhaul, aim to reduce counterproductive habits by half to make progress sustainable without depleting your willpower.
    • Seek Strategic Support: Breaking the cycle of isolation by asking for accountability or adjusting your environment shifts the journey from a solitary battle to a supported, shared experience.

  • 5 Ways To Gently Stop Negative Thoughts
    Jan 19 2026

    Summary

    Stop being a passenger to your own mental spirals and learn how to reclaim the driver’s seat of your mind. This episode explores five gentle, creative techniques to interrupt negative thought patterns and transform your internal world into a kinder place to live.

    Key Insights

    • Negative thoughts are often just recycled neural pathways and habitual "mental noise" rather than absolute truths or prophecies.
    • The goal of mindfulness is not to achieve a perfectly silent mind, but to move from being swept away by the current to being an intentional observer on the riverbank.
    • Visualization tools like the Whiteboard Method or the Screen Reset allow you to treat thoughts as temporary projections that can be cleared or refreshed at any time.
    • Consistency in interrupting a spiral is more important than intensity; practicing these small mental resets builds long-term emotional resilience and self-trust.

  • The CEO Mindset: Why Everything Is Your Fault
    Jan 19 2026

    Summary

    Stop waiting for the world to change and start reclaiming your agency by adopting the mindset of a leader. This episode explores how shifting from a passenger to the CEO of your own existence transforms every challenge into an opportunity for radical responsibility and growth.

    Key Insights

    • Reclaiming Agency through Ownership: Taking radical responsibility means refusing to let external circumstances define your potential. By viewing your life as your domain, you move from being a helpless passenger to the person holding the wheel, reclaiming the energy previously wasted on blame.
    • The CEO Framework for Life: Applying business principles like vision, strategy, execution, and accountability provides a human roadmap for personal development. This structure turns vague dreams into a practical blueprint, ensuring your daily actions align with the person you wish to become.
    • Overcoming Victim Thinking: A victim mindset shrinks your world by making change dependent on others. Shifting to ownership expands your possibilities, allowing you to move from a state of survival to becoming a visionary who focuses on what can be controlled rather than what cannot.
    • Consistency over Perfection: Execution is the unglamorous work of choosing growth over the path of least resistance. Being the CEO doesn't mean getting everything right; it means staying in the seat, adjusting the sails when the wind changes, and keeping the promises you make to yourself.

  • Why Happiness Is An Inside Job
    Jan 19 2026

    Summary

    True contentment isn't found in a bigger bank account or the perfect partner, but in the internal narrative we choose to write every day. Join Jesse and the Happiness Hippi as they explore how to stop outsourcing your joy and start transforming your life from the inside out.

    Key Insights

    • Pleasure is Fleeting, Happiness is a Story: While pleasure is a momentary physical or emotional reaction to external events, happiness is the long-term meaning and gratitude we assign to our experiences.
    • Pain is Inevitable, Suffering is Optional: Pain is a natural part of the human experience, but suffering is the secondary layer of distress we create when we wrap negative or victim-focused narratives around that pain.
    • You are the Author of Your Experience: External events are neutral until we interpret them; by becoming conscious of our internal dialogue, we can shift from reactive scripts to empowering stories that foster growth.
    • Curiosity Over Judgment: Breaking old emotional habits requires us to question our thoughts rather than accepting them as facts, allowing us to see if our current narratives truly serve our well-being.

  • Human Harmony: Nurturing Relationships Without Losing Yourself
    Jan 17 2026

    Summary

    Learn how to nurture deep connections with others without sacrificing your own peace or identity. This episode explores "Human Harmony"—the art of staying open and kind while maintaining the clear boundaries that keep you whole.

    Key Insights

    • The Power of the Graceful "No": Giving from a place of exhaustion leads to depletion rather than harmony; true connection requires giving from a place of fullness and making mindful choices to respond rather than react.
    • Boundaries as Bridge-Builders: Rather than being walls that shut people out, boundaries are essential tools that protect your peace and allow love to stay pure by defining where you begin and others end.
    • Understanding Over Reactivity: Harmony doesn't require agreement or tolerating harm; it is the quiet decision to pause, sense the "story" behind someone's difficult behavior, and respond with wisdom instead of matching their negative energy.
    • Harmony is a Shared Frequency: While you cannot control how others behave, you can control the energy you bring into a room; practicing presence without performance allows your inner calm to eventually shift the atmosphere around you.

  • Understanding Frustration: A Guide to Emotional Awareness
    Jan 20 2026

    Summary

    Frustration doesn't have to be a thief of your peace; instead, think of it as a dragon that, when looked in the eye, reveals deep truths about your desires and boundaries. This episode explores how to transform that rising heat into a powerful signal for growth and emotional clarity.

    Key Insights

    • The Blocked Will: At its simplest level, frustration is the tension created when a desire or goal meets an obstacle. Recognizing that this feeling is just "energy meeting a wall" helps take the personal sting out of the experience.
    • The Cumulative Effect: Small, daily annoyances are like pebbles in a backpack. If you don't acknowledge the mild frustrations, they pile up until the straps snap, leading to explosive reactions or emotional exhaustion.
    • Internal vs. External Sources: While traffic or late buses are real external blocks, many frustrations stem from internal narratives—like perfectionism or fear—that turn a simple delay into a personal tragedy.
    • The Five-Step Practice: You can navigate frustration by pausing, naming your specific goal, identifying the block, questioning the story you are telling yourself, and finally offering yourself genuine compassion.
